New York pays meaningfully above the U.S. median for surgical technologists — $72,730 versus the national median of $60,610. After adjusting for New York's high cost of living, the pay edge narrows to about $2,088 above U.S. average buying power. The state employs roughly 7,027 surgical technologists.
What drives surgical technologist pay in New York
New York City teaching hospitals (NYU Langone, Mount Sinai, NewYork-Presbyterian) drive the upper end of NY pay. Union representation at HSS and Memorial Sloan-Kettering keeps wage floors high.

Education path for New York
The typical path is a postsecondary nondegree certificate (1–2 yr program), taking about 18 months. Tuition ranges from $5,000 (community college) to $28,000 (private accelerated). On the New York median of $72,730, payback periods are typically 0.7 years or less from a starting income near minimum wage.

Methodology note
New York-level wage data sourced from B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ics, May 2024 release (SOC 29-2055: Surgical Technologists), with state pay indexes from BLS area-comparison tables.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parities, 2023 release, where New York's RPP is 116.0 (U.S. = 100). Last reviewed: May 2026.
